Jefferson Abington Hospital is seeking a full-time Infectious Disease Physician to join our growing team in Abington, Pennsylvania. This is an exciting opportunity to provide comprehensive inpatient and outpatient infectious disease care in a collaborative, academic environment within Jefferson Health, one of the region's most respected health systems.
The successful candidate will join a team of 6 experienced infectious disease specialists dedicated to delivering exceptional patient care, advancing medical education, and supporting the continued growth of our Infectious Disease program.
Job Description
Provide comprehensive inpatient and outpatient infectious disease consultation services, with a wide variety of clinical pathology.
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of infectious disease specialists, hospitalists, surgeons, pharmacists, and other healthcare professionals across multiple departments.
Teach and mentor medical students and residents within a vibrant academic environment.
Competitive compensation package with comprehensive health, retirement, and paid time off benefits, CME support, and malpractice coverage.
Qualifications
MD or DO degree required.
Board Certified or Board Eligible in Infectious Diseases.
Eligible for medical licensure in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ania.
Prior inpatient infectious disease experience preferred.
Interest in teaching, collaboration, and academic medicine is highly desirable.

Jefferson is more than 65,000 people strong, dedicated to providing the highest-quality, compassionate clinical care for patients; making our communities healthier and stronger; preparing tomorrow's professional leaders for 21st-century careers; and creating new knowledge through basic/programmatic, clinical and applied research. Thomas Jefferson University, home of Sidney Kimmel Medical College, Jefferson College of Nursing, and the Kanbar College of Design, Engineering and Commerce, dates back to 1824 and today comprises 10 colleges and three schools offering 200+ undergraduate and graduate programs to more than 8,300 students.
